After taking advantage of the BJ's sale to order enough gift cards to pay off the balance on our July trip, I sat down to total up the cost, and have to say this may be my best deal yet. I also took advantage of a few cash back deals on RMN to buy gift cards.
-Cast of characters: me & 2 teen DDs
-Flying from the Northeast on SW points
-Staying offsite at Staybridge Suites 1 night, using Marriott points earned through work
travel
-1 night car rental, using a free day earned from National
-Staying 13 nights at Coronado Springs Resort, standard view, free QS dining, upgrade to regular dining plan
-10 day Park Hopper Plus tickets
-attending the after hours Villians event at MK
-Niece & her fiance joining us for a day at Blizzard Beach, using 2 one day comp tickets that I have
After taking into account the savings on gift cards that I bought, total out of pocket cost is about $6k. Full rack rate just for the package with tickets and dining would be almost $8500.
